Boston College IntroductionFounded in 1863, Boston College is a Jesuit, Catholic university located six miles from downtown Boston with an enrollment of 9,150 full-time undergraduates and 4,420 graduate and professional students. Ranked 31 among national universities, Boston College has 758 full-time and 1,096 FTE faculty, 2,750 non-faculty employees, an operating budget of $956 million, and an endowment in excess of $2.2 billion.Job DescriptionTheSenior Financial Analyst, Endowment reports to the Accounting Manager, and isresponsible for key accounting and reporting functions within the Endowment &Restricted Funds Department. Thesefunctions include oversight of all investment, endowment and life incomeaccounting, as well as endowment system administration. This position serves as a key liaison betweenthe Controller’s Office and departments throughout the University to resolveissues and answer questions regarding specific gift and endowment funds. In addition, this position works closely withthe Senior Endowment/Investment Accountant, Endowment & Restricted Funds toprovide guidance and review in accounting for the University’s endowment.Full-Time Equivalent Hiring Range: $72,600 to $90,750; salary commensurate with relevant experience.RequirementsTheposition requires a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ting, Master’s and CPA,preferred; and a minimum of four to five years progressively responsibleaccounting experience, including experience with non-profit institutionalaccounting or public accounting firm. Also, experience with endowment and investment accounting and PeopleSoftFinancials or other financial accounting system, preferred.Closing StatementBoston College conducts background checks as part of the hiring process.Boston College is an Affirmative Action/Equal Opportunity Employer and does not discriminate on the basis of any legally protected category including disability and protected veteran status.
